Illuminate the exterior entrances to your home. No burglar wants to be visible as they walk around a home. Make sure to trim bushes down to reduce hiding places. All bushes should be trimmed so they do not cover windows and doors; preferably less than 3 feet tall. Trees should be trimmed up so burglars may not hide behind them. Trees should also be trimmed away from light sources. While wearing dark colors, walk out on your property with a friend at night. You should be able to describe the other person from about 100 feet away anywhere on your property. If there is a dark area adding light or painting surfaces with white or light paint will help illuminate the area. If it is time to paint your house consider using a light color. It helps reflect light and makes it hard to hide against the house without standing out.
